The History
Zzang/짱 (jjang): Korean slang that means "the best".
In South Korea, some people take pictures of themselves and post them on the internet, whether on their own sites or sites specially created for ulzzangs. Voting, chatting, etc can be done on some sites.
Some people may get famous and might earn celebrity status and get adored by fans. The most famous ones are like "pre-celebs" or "celebrity hopefuls." Some appear in commercials, magazines, and various shows. Some have gone into acting, singing, etc and have become real celebrities.
For pictures, most of these people use Haduri, a camera program that lets you make animates GIFs and includes editing settings, like brightening or softening.
There are many terms with the word zzang.
Ulzzang/얼짱 (eol-jjang): Based on the face. Eolgul/얼굴 (Uhl-gool) means "face" in Korean.
Momzzang/몸짱 (mom-jjang): Based on the body. Mom/몸 (mohm) means "body" in Korean.
There are a lot of other kinds too. The variations are endless. You can even find one specialized in how ugly you are.
"Ulzzang" with "zz" is the most common way it's written out in English on ulzzang websites, etc. Variations on Romanization include eoljjang, uhljjang, uljjang, etc.
